| Physical Properties | Metric | English | Comments | ||
|---|---|---|---|---|---|
| Density | 1.36 g/cc | 0.0491 lb/in3 | Dry Density | ||
| Moisture Absorption at Equilibrium | 0.23 % | 0.23 % | Saturation at 50% RH; ISO 1110; DIN 53714 | ||
| Water Absorption at Saturation | 0.50 % | 0.50 % | 23°C; ISO 62; DIN 53495 | ||
| Mechanical Properties | Metric | English | Comments | ||
| Tensile Strength at Break | 80.0 MPa | 11600 psi | ISO 527; DIN 53455 | ||
| Elongation at Break | 20 % | 20 % | ISO 527; DIN 53455 | ||
| Tensile Modulus | 3.20 GPa | 464 ksi | ISO 527; DIN 53452 | ||
| Charpy Impact Unnotched | 8.20 J/cm2 @Temperature 23.0 °C | 39.0 ft-lb/in2 @Temperature 73.4 °F | ISO 179; DIN 53453 | ||
| Charpy Impact, Notched | 1.40 J/cm2 | 6.66 ft-lb/in2 | double V-notch, rk=1.5 mm; DIN 53753 | ||
| Dart Drop, Total Energy | 80.0 J | 59.0 ft-lb | 23°C; DIN 53443 | ||
| Electrical Properties | Metric | English | Comments | ||
| Comparative Tracking Index | >= 450 V | >= 450 V | KA Method; IEC 112; DIN 53480 | ||
| >= 600 V | >= 600 V | KC Method; IEC 112; VDE 0303T1 | |||
| Thermal Properties | Metric | English | Comments | ||
| Melting Point | 255 °C | 491 °F | ISO 1218 Method A; DIN 53736 | ||
| Maximum Service Temperature, Air | 100 °C | 212 °F | 20,000 hours; 50% Tensile Strength; IEC 216; DIN 53446 | ||
| 115 °C | 239 °F | 5000 hours; 50% Tensile Strength; IEC 216; DIN 53446 | |||
| 160 °C | 320 °F | a few hours operation | |||
| Flammability, UL94 | HB @Thickness 1.60 mm | HB @Thickness 0.0630 in | |||
| Descriptive Properties | |||||
| FMVSS - 302 flame propagation rate | < 100 mm/min | DIN 75200 | |||
| Time yield limit | 12 MPa | 23°C, s1/1000; ISO.899 DIN.53444 | |||
